Ryanair launches US website

Thousands of American customers explore Europe every year on Ryanair’s low fares, with London, Dublin, Barcelona, Rome, and Paris the top five destinations, and with most passengers coming from California, New York, Texas, Florida, and New Jersey.

The US site includes Ryanair’s “Fare Finder” feature, where customers can search and book the lowest fares by price point, route, and travel period, and US customers can now pay for tickets dollars.

They come ... they see ... they spend!

TOURISTS spending in the UK is expected to reach £22.2 billion, according to a forecast by VisitBritain. The total for 2014 was £21.3 billion. 

Pictured, left, is a typical throng queueing to join one of the many open top sightseeing buses that ply the more touristy areas of central London. And this is a common sight all over Britain with its magnificent mix of culture, arts, history and modern economy. 

Baker Street - where this picture was taken - is a particular tourist attraction area being close to Madame Tussauds, the Planetarium and because of the Sherlock Holmes connection.

The number of overseas visitors will rise to 35.1 million, up by 2.5 percent on the 2014 number, says VisitBritain.

Scotland … in a word



WELCOMING’, ‘beautiful’, ‘home’ or ‘fandabbydozy’ – what word best describes Scotland? That’s the question being posed in a campaign by leading figures in the country’s tourism industry. 

The aim is to create a giant word cloud that organizers hope will act as a fun reminder that tourism in Scotland is everyone’s business.

Scots and visitors are being invited to tweet the word they believe captures and encapsulates what Scotland means to them. 



The chosen word should be followed by #onewordScotland.





The #onewordscotland word cloud will be supported by VisitScotland, the Scottish Tourism Alliance, Scotland Food and Drink, and the Scottish Licensed Trade Association.

Virgin steps up summer flights to Orlando and Las Vegas

HOLIDAYMAKERS flying from Manchester Airport will have more options next summer from Virgin Atlantic, which says it will increase flights to Orlando and Las Vegas next summer following high demand.

An extra 24 flights will operate to Orlando and Las Vegas. Frequencies will include two flights a day on Thursdays and Sundays to Orlando in July and August. 

The Las Vegas service will have an additional weekly flight between July and October, operating on a Tuesday.

UK holiday homes business attracts private equity investment

UK HOLIDAY homes business Sykes Cottages has reportedly received a multi-million pound investment from a private equity firm.

Living Bridge is understood to be investing alongside Sykes' management in a deal that values the company at £54 million.

Sykes Cottages runs more than 5,000 holiday homes across the UK and Ireland.

National Trust unveils unique arts & crafts property




A RARE surviving example of a traditional arts and crafts house, with many pieces of original furniture, will give visitors the chance to explore a much-loved family home and garden. 

In the Charnwood Forest, Leicestershire, Stoneywell was built in 1899 by Ernest Gimson, a leading light of the Arts and Crafts movement. It was built as a holiday home for his elder brother, and remained in the Gimson family until 2012, when it was acquired by the National Trust.

The house, built with local stone, is surrounded by gardens and woodland.

Stoneywell opens to the public on February 2 for seven days a week until November 30, when it closes for two months for conservation work.
